Expert Tips for a Smooth Visit to Piedmont Pediatrics

Visiting the pediatrician can be a stressful experience for both parents and children, but with a little preparation, you can ensure a smooth and successful visit to Piedmont Pediatrics. Here are some expert tips to keep in mind:

  • Arrive Early: Plan to arrive at least 15 minutes early to your appointment to allow time for check-in and any necessary paperwork. This will also give your child a chance to acclimate to the environment and reduce any anxiety they may have.
  • Bring Necessary Documents: Make sure to bring your child’s insurance card, immunization records, and any other relevant medical documents. This will help the staff provide the best care possible for your child.
  • Prepare Your Child: Talk to your child about the visit beforehand and explain what they can expect. Encourage them to ask questions and express any concerns they may have. This can help alleviate any fear or nervousness they may be feeling.
